Account Director, Corporate Affairs (Issues & Crisis Management)

New York, NY

The Role:

Our NY Corporate Affairs Practice is seeking to hire an Account Director to manage client responsibilities which include issues and crisis management, corporate reputation management, and external and internal communications.

The ideal candidate will have excellent written and verbal communications skills and will be able to manage multiple projects at one time. Strong media relations and crisis/rapid response skills (both externally and internally) are required. If you are looking for an opportunity to work on high-stakes and complex communication issues for F100 clients, we’d like to talk to you.

What is the work?

  • Manage day-to-day client activities, projects and deliverables contributing both tactically and strategically to clients’ business and reputation goals.
  • Produce internal and external communications materials including: messaging, talking points, news releases, social media content, and facts sheets.
  • Contribute to clients’ crisis communications preparedness strategies by developing crisis playbooks, scenario plans, and crisis simulations.
  • Research and monitor clients’ business and industry to maintain a knowledge base.

Experience that contributes to success:

  • 7 years of public relations combined with issues & crisis experience ideally in an agency, in-house, or in a political environment.
  • The aptitude to handle high priority and high-pressure situations with poise.
  • Writing and media relations skills with the ability to translate complex issues into communications for multiple stakeholder audiences.
  • An advanced understanding of the current media landscape including national mainstream news media outlets, specialized industry publications, and digital and social media.
  • Impeccable client service skills and experience with working with high-touch clients or individuals in challenging business situations.
  • MS Office Suite proficiency.
  • Proven large program project management capabilities and the ability to work autonomously and as part of a collaborative team across geographies.
  • Desire to work in a diverse and inclusive organization as an active participant in culture initiatives, training opportunities and employee resource groups.

Our organization participates in E-Verify. E-Verify is an Internet-based system that compares information from an employee's Form I-9, Employment Eligibility Verification, to data from U.S. Department of Homeland Security and Social Security Administration records to confirm employment eligibility.
